Eligibility and Requirements for DFW Title Loans

Loan

Obtaining a DFW title loan can be a viable option for individuals seeking emergency funds quickly. These loans, secured by a vehicle's title, offer same-day funding to those in need of immediate financial assistance. Eligibility requirements for DFW title loans are designed to ensure responsible lending practices while providing access to capital. Lenders consider various factors to assess applicants' ability to repay, including income, credit history, and the value of the secured asset—in this case, a vehicle.

To qualify for a DFW title loan, borrowers must generally meet specific criteria. First and foremost, they should have a clear vehicle title in their name, indicating ownership free of any liens or outstanding loans. Additionally, a stable source of income and a valid driver's license are essential requirements. While lenders may have different criteria, maintaining a minimum credit score is often crucial; however, some lenders cater to those with less-than-perfect credit by offering alternative assessment methods. For instance, they might consider verifiable employment history or other assets as part of the approval process, ensuring that even individuals with lower credit ratings can access emergency funds through boat title loans in DFW.

The application process for same-day funding is straightforward. Applicants provide their personal information, vehicle details, and income documentation. Once approved, lenders disburse funds promptly, allowing borrowers to gain access to much-needed cash within hours.
